## Hermetic Build Migration

The Larkspur service is mid-migration from the legacy script-based build to the Mossline hermetic build system. During the transition, both pipelines run; the hermetic output is canonical. If a page fires on build divergence, rerun the Mossline target with cached inputs disabled and compare digests. Artifacts from the hermetic pipeline must be signed before promotion, using the key below.

deploy key for fafof-yaguf: bky4_zHj6

**Alert: tourstop-sync-lag**

Heads up — this one fires when the Copperfen Galleries audio-guide app falls more than 20 minutes behind syncing tour-stop metadata. Visitors start seeing last week's exhibit descriptions, and the front desk hears about it fast. Nine times out of ten it's the content pipeline stuck on a malformed curator upload, so check the ingest queue first. It's noisy during exhibit changeovers, so don't panic, but don't snooze it either. Step-by-step triage notes for new folks live right here.

runbook for tagug-hafog: https://jira.lumiclabs.internal/projects/pages/pages/9773c0d8

## Fleet Fuel Report — Support Onboarding

The weekly fuel-usage report for the Marrowtide fleet is generated by the Pumphrey service every Monday at 06:00. Customers on the Lanefold plan receive it automatically; others must enable it under Reports > Fuel. If a customer says figures look off, check whether their vehicles sync through the Ostvale depot gateway, which lags by a day. To pull a report manually, query the Pumphrey API with the support key below.

app token of tagug-hahaf = kto2_9v